| Mural Artists Hit the Road for Haverhill | |
Starting Monday, the Essex Street Gateway Community Mural will going up on the wall, for approximately six weeks. The artist team, led by James Shuster of MLS Studios, will be on site at 25 Essex Street every weekday (weather permitting) from 9 to 5. Whether the artists are on the ground or up on the lift, the whole community is invited to stop by, see what's happening, and--on special days to be announced--help with the painting. Our visiting artists are housed near the worksite at the Cordovan, thanks to the generosity of Beacon Communities. |

"Hues of the Heart" Block Party, June 2 |
This celebration of Haverhill's history, arts and varied cultures will take place on Saturday afternoon, June 2, on Wingate Street--which adjoins the mural site. Sponsored jointly by Team Haverhill and other community organizations, this family-friendly event will start at noon and will include "preview" tours of the nearly-completed mural. | About Team Haverhill | |
Team Haverhill is an independent, volunteer action group dedicated to making Haverhill a better place to live, learn, work and play. We pursue this purpose by fostering civic dialogue, organizing hands-on projects, creating a more informed public, and advocating for positive change.
